Stain-Blocking Primer Sealer
Passeport Elite shellac-based primer sealer and stain blocker is excellent for permanently sealing smoke, water, rust, grease, nicotine, graffiti, marker stains, and more. It is ideal for eliminating smoke, urine, and pet odours.
Recommended for ceilings, walls, doors, trim, cabinets, furniture, and similar paintable interior surfaces. Exterior use is limited to spot priming.
Interior
Apply to new or previously painted surfaces: drywall, plaster, high-tannin wood (pine, fir, cedar, redwood, plywood), metal (aluminum, stainless steel, galvanized metal), vinyl, PVC, fiberglass, and masonry (stucco, concrete block, concrete, and brick). Blocks stains and odours from water and fire damage; seals stains from: dark colours, grease, rust, creosote, asphalt, crayons, lipstick, graffiti, markers, knots, sap streaks, tannin bleed, and more.
Exterior
Use this product to spot-prime persistently bleeding knots and sap streaks before priming the entire surface with a water- or oil-based primer. For exterior surfaces, apply to new or previously painted: wood (pine, fir, cedar, redwood, plywood, pressure-treated wood), hardboard, glass, metal (aluminum, stainless steel, galvanized metal), PVC, rigid plastics, aluminum and vinyl siding, fiberglass, and masonry (stucco, concrete block, concrete, and brick).
Stain blocker
This product is an excellent stain-blocking primer for interior surfaces. One coat effectively blocks stains—especially water, nicotine, ink, crayon, marker, rust, and smoke stains—so they will not bleed through the topcoat. Some stains require a second coat. Passeport Elite shellac-based primer sealer and stain blocker is recommended to permanently seal stains from major fires or major water leaks, as well as post-fire odours. It also seals urine and pet odours. This product is also recommended to seal nicotine stains and tobacco odours.
- Sizes: 946 ml and 3.78 L Gallon
- Dry to the touch: 20 min
- Dry before topcoat: 45 min
- VOC: 550 g/L
Drying
45 min between coats
Coverage
500 ft² per gallon
Number of coats
1 coat
